Lafayette Blvd, South Bend, Indiana, presented the report from the <br />Board of Zoning Appeals. <br /> <br />Mr. Lyons advised that petitioners are requesting a special exception for East Side Little <br />League for recreational use in a “SF1” district, on property located at the west side of <br />Hickory Road. He stated that the Board of Zoning Appeals held a public hearing on June <br />19, 2008 and send this bill to the full Council with a favorable recommendation. <br /> <br />Mr. Greg Kil, Kil Architecture and Planning, 1126 Lincolnway East, South Bend, <br />Indiana, made the presentation for this bill on behalf of East Side Little League. <br /> <br />Mr. Kil advised that this special exception is being requested to allow for a recreational <br />use in the single family zoning and also a variance from the required non hard surface <br />parking to gravel or grass. He stated that East Side Little League would like to create <br />practice fields. The four proposed diamonds are varying sizes reflecting the different <br />ages of boys and girls that are using the fields from T-Ball at the starting age of <br />developmental leagues up to the age of twelve. He noted that East Side Little League has <br />approximately 750 kids and are struggling to find places for these kids to practice. He <br />stated that they would have liked to have been able to purchase the property years ago, <br />but the owner who lives in Chicago was not willing to sell until now. He stated that they <br />are not proposing any lighting for these practice fields and that at most there would be <br />security lighting which would be compliant with the light pollution cutoff fixture <br />proposal based upon the ordinance that is in effect. <br /> <br />A Public Hearing was held on the Resolution at this time. <br /> <br /> 7 <br /> <br />
